区块链技术的快速发展促使越来越多的项目选择搭建自己的主网。主网(Mainnet)是一个独立于其他网络运行的区块链,它是区块链项目的核心,承载着所有的交易和智能合约。不同类型的主网在设计理念、功能特点及应用场景上有着显著的区别。本文将深入探讨各种区块链主网的类型,帮助读者全面了解其特性与应用潜力。
在深入了解区块链主网的类型之前,我们首先需要明确什么是区块链主网。在区块链领域,主网是指一个具有独立功能和特性的区块链网络,它通常能够进行交易、记录数据以及支持智能合约的执行。与之相对的是测试网,它是一个用于开发和测试的网络,运行在与主网相同的代码基础上,但没有真实的经济价值。
主网的构建通常旨在提供一种去中心化、高安全性和可扩展性的解决方案,支持各种商业应用。主网的推出标志着项目从概念和开发阶段转向实际应用,开发团队开始利用主网提供的环境来构建真实的应用场景。
主要有以下几种类型的区块链主网:
公有链是最常见的主网类型,特点是对任何人开放,任何人都可以参与到网络的运行中。公有链的去中心化特性使得任何人都可以验证交易、查看交易记录并参与矿工工作。比特币和以太坊就是公有链的代表。
公有链的优势在于其透明性和抗审查性。由于所有的交易都是公开的,任何人可以查看并验证,因此公有链在信任机制上更加健全。然而,公有链也存在一些问题,比如网络拥堵、交易延迟以及高昂的交易费用。这些问题的存在促使了一些项目寻找其他类型的区块链主网。
私有链是一种权限链,通常由特定企业或组织控制,只有授权的参与者才能进入网络。私有链的主要目标是提高交易的速度和效率,同时保持数据的隐私性和安全性。
与公有链相比,私有链在验证和交易的效率上优势显著,这是因为它的节点相对较少,而且网络的参与者可以通过一定的机制进行管理。此外,私有链还可以通过加密算法来保护交易数据的安全性。但私有链也有其缺点,即去中心化程度低、信任机制较弱,可能面临集中化风险。
联盟链是一种介于公有链和私有链之间的模式,由多个组织共同维护和运营。这种类型的链通常用于需要多个利益相关者协作的场景,如跨行业合作、供应链管理、金融结算等。
联盟链的优势在于其能够结合公有链和私有链的优点,在保证数据隐私和交易效率的同时,也能确保一定程度的去中心化。由于参与者都是经过认证的,联盟链相对较少出现恶意攻击,能够更好地满足商业需求。
随着区块链技术的不断发展,产生了需要不同区块链之间互相通信和交互的需求。区块链互操作主网实现了不同主网之间的连接,允许资产和数据的自由流动。这样的主网通常具有跨链技术,如波卡(Polkadot)和Cosmos等。
区块链互操作主网的优势在于打破了各个区块链之间的孤岛现象,提升了区块链技术的可用性和灵活性,能够满足多种复杂的业务需求。通过互操作主网,资产的流动性得到了提升,用户可以自由地在不同区块链之间进行操作。
侧链是指一种与主链并行的区块链,它通过双向锚定机制实现与主链之间的资产转移。侧链允许用户在不同的区块链之间灵活转移资产,同时保持其原有的安全性和效率。
侧链的最大优点在于它能够减轻主链的负担,同时扩展其功能。由于侧链的交易不需要记录在主链中,从而节省了存储空间,提高了处理速度。但侧链的实现需要确保稳定的安全性和互操作性,以防止潜在的攻击和恶意所造成的损失。
区块链主网的类型多样化使得其适用于不同的应用场景。公有链适合需要透明和抗审查特性的应用,如加密货币、众筹平台等。私有链则适合企业内部的管理和数据交换,如供应链管理、金融结算等。联盟链通常用于多方合作的场景,如银行间清算、贸易融资等。互操作主网则适合需要跨链交易的应用场合,提升资产的流动性。
在构建区块链主网时,有几个重要因素需要考虑,包括安全性、可扩展性、性能、网络节点的分布以及治理机制等。安全性是区块链主网的基石,确保网络不受攻击和数据不被篡改。可扩展性则关系到网络在用户增长时能够正常运营。而性能将直接影响交易的速度和用户体验。Governance mechanism will also play an important role in the growth and sustainability of the blockchain.
随着技术的不断演进,未来区块链主网可能会呈现出以下几个趋势:首先是互操作性将日益增强,跨链技术将成为重要的发展方向;其次是性能和可扩展性的提升将使得区块链能够承载更复杂的应用场景;最后是智能合约和去中心化应用的普及将进一步推动区块链主网的应用广泛化。
近年来,由于区块链技术的不断创新与发展,越来越多的行业与企业开始重视区块链主网的构建。通过全面了解不同类型的区块链主网及其应用场景,可以帮助相关人士更好地选择适合自己的区块链解决方案。在选择合适的主网类型时,应考虑实际需求、资源投入及长远发展目标,以实现最佳效果。